A holding period requirement has survived in the Final Regulations. Under the Final Regulations, in order for a dividend paid by a REIT to be eligible to be treated as a qualified REIT dividend, the shareholder must meet two holding period-related requirements.

In the example above, had a 42.50-strike call or a 45-strike call been … WebFeb 1, 2024 · The holding period requirement Sec. 246 provides rules that limit the deduction allowed under Sec. 243. Under Sec. 246 (c) (1) (A), there is no DRD for a dividend on a share of stock that is held by the taxpayer for 45 days or less during the 91 - day period beginning 45 days before the ex - dividend date.

WebJul 31, 2024 · For the dividend to be qualified, the investor has to hold the common stock for a minimum of 61 days in the 121-day period that starts 60 days prior to the ex-dividend date.

Qualified dividends are reported on Form 1099-DIV in line 1b or column 1b. However, not all dividends reported on those lines may have met the holding period requirement.
